Job Title
INDUSTRIAL ENGINEERING SUPPORT
Requirements- Contractor to provide a minimum of 15 mid‑term support Industrial Engineers to provide daily support for International Facility in San Antonio, Texas. Contractors are expected to work on site 4 days/week. Standard workdays are 5:30 am to 4:00 pm, 4 days a week. On occasion Industrial engineers may need to work Fridays and Saturdays to support major project initiatives.
- Engineers provided must have a 4‑year engineering degree.
- Engineers provided must be MOST certified and have documented experience using MOST to determine labor requirements.
- All engineers provided must have a minimum of 2 years’ experience in an industrial setting.
- All engineers must be on site no later than 1/26/2026.
- Process optimization:
Streamlining assembly lines, improving workflow, and eliminating bottlenecks to reduce cycle times and waste. - Supply chain management:
Coordinating with suppliers and distributors to ensure timely delivery of parts and efficiently manage inventory. - Quality control:
Implementing statistical methods and systems like Six Sigma to ensure vehicles and components meet quality standards consistently. - Manufacturing and facility planning:
Designing plant layouts, planning process sequences, and setting up new facilities or machinery. - Workforce and ergonomics:
Designing workstations and processes to improve worker productivity and safety. - Project management:
Leading continuous improvement projects and the development of new products or services.
- Analyze production processes:
Look for inefficiencies in the production line and redesign them for better speed and cost‑effectiveness. - Improve logistics:
Work on material handling, equipment, and method planning to ensure a smooth flow of materials. - Develop new manufacturing plans:
Plan the steps, layout, and resources needed to build new vehicles or components. - Implement quality systems:
Develop and implement systems to ensure final products are high‑quality and meet all specifications.
